Tottenham Hotspur had a number of talented academy starlets and graduates on show against Juventus yesterday, all the way from Harry Kane and Harry Winks to fresh faces such as Jack Roles, Japhet Tanganga, and Troy Parrott.

Luke Amos would assumedly have joined those names on the pre-season tour of Asia if he had remained at the club this summer, but Spurs decided to loan him out to QPR for the 2019/20 season (QPR). This comes after a 9-month injury layoff for the central midfielder (Tottenham)

Amos was given first-team chances at the start of last campaign after impressing during pre-season, but his year was cut short through injury (Sky Sports).

However, the academy graduate is now scoring freely for his loan club QPR, even bagging two headers in one match against Oxford last week.

Now at 22-years-old, this could be the last chance that Amos gets to impress Pochettino and earn a first-team spot at Tottenham.

Amos spent the 2017/18 season on loan to Stevenage, making 16 appearances and scoring two goals.

He will be hoping that an injury-free and impressive run in the QPR first-team will be enough to catch the eye of his Argentine manager and follow in the footsteps of Harry Winks into the starting line-up.
